Output 39732093c2160ec2aeeb843cff25bfa7da2ab4a326320b2eab99ec682bdfd9cb:1

value
18980157
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 576292081bdd7736c73acca55e0c5b6b12d5475a OP_EQUALVERIFY OP_CHECKSIG
address
18y3sV2ZfGftSBt5NaREcqfUjm64q8My1L
transaction
39732093c2160ec2aeeb843cff25bfa7da2ab4a326320b2eab99ec682bdfd9cb
confirmations
466103
spent
true